I have Apps, Arabs, & AraApps. I have found that most people who buy into the stereotype of Apps & Arabs being: stubborn, crazy, stupid, hard to work with, etc, etc... are generally either ignorant (they don't know any better) or tend to bully rather than train with respect, & find that most Apps & Arabs don't tolerate being bullied so the horse is blamed rather than the human who is responsible.

: I am an Appy person and have not found there
: to be an unpredictability of temperament
: within the breed. There are individuals just
: like any other breed that can be that way,
: but they are not that way as a whole. The
: books are not currently closed and the ApHC
: will allow outcrossing to TB, AQHA, and Arab
: currently. They were not that closely bred
: even in the beginning as the calvary remount
: program was used to help bring them back.
